Will of Walter Russell Thomas from Newfoundland will books volume 10 pages 428-429 probate year 1916
 

 In re     WALTER RUSSELL THOMAS      deceased.

    This is the last will and testament of Walter Russell Thomas of Valleyfield in the Northern District of the Island of Newfoundland Medical Practitioner.     I Walter Russell Thomas being of sound disposing mind memory and understanding do hereby will devise and bequeath as follows:-
    1. Unto to my son Wynne the drop that I wear on my watch chain for the purpose of completing a chain given him previously.
    2. Unto my son Walter my suit case as I promised before leaving Canada.
    3. Unto H. Woiksel c/o H. Woiksel & Co. Singapore, Straits Settlement my watch chain in memory of many acts of kindness received by me in the past.
    4. Unto the Reverend H. Leggo, Rector Badger’s Quay one silver ash tray.
    5. Unto my wife Emily Maud whose present address is 85 Scollard Street Toronto Canada all the balance and remainder of the property goods and effects as well as any monies that I now have and also what monies may be due and owing me at the time of my death.
    6. I constitute and appoint Thomas Roberts of Valleyfield to be my executor and instruct my said executor that he will find in my papers a letter from the President of the Fisherman’s Protective Union guaranteeing me a certain salary at Valleyfield. This amount of salary has not been collected by me as my ledger will show     I therefore request and instruct my said executor that after legal advice he sue for the balance or difference. I revoke all former distribution of my said property and do declare this to be my last will and testament     Dated at Badgers Quay this second day of March in the year of our Lord one thousand nine hundred and sixteen.     W. Russell Thomas.     Signed by the said Walter Russell Thomas the testator in our presence who in is presence and in the presence of each other at the same time at his request signed our names as witnesses Henry T. Leggo Clerk-in-Holy-Orders. I.J. Mifflen.
